How to attend the primary school essay evaluation class
The primary school essay review class focused on helping students summarize their writing experience and improve their writing skills. The following are some basic steps and suggestions for the lecture: 1. Review the content of the essay: review the essay submitted by the students and discuss the theme, structure, content and expression of the essay. Help students understand what they write and identify their strengths and weaknesses. 2. Analyzing the composition structure: Help students analyze the structure of the composition, including the beginning, middle and end. To discuss the theme, clues, and logical relationships of the essay and to help students understand how to organize the structure of the essay. 3. Guiding writing skills: providing different writing skills and suggestions for different types of essays. For example, students were instructed to use appropriate vocabulary and grammar structure for a narrative essay, clear paragraph and transition for a narrative essay, and correct logical structure and argumentative methods for an argumentative essay. 4. Sharing writing experience: Students are encouraged to share their writing experiences to help them understand how to improve their writing skills. They could share some successful cases or provide some practical suggestions and techniques. 5. Summing up the main points of the essay: Summing up the main points and advantages of the essay will help students better understand the content they have written and improve their writing skills. The purpose of the lecture was to help students improve their writing skills, not simply to give them an essay for self-evaluation. Therefore, the lecture should provide specific guidance and help to encourage students to actively participate in the discussion and help them make progress in their writing.

How to evaluate the primary school composition guidance class
The elementary school essay tutorial class was a very important educational segment that could help children practice writing skills and cultivate their interest in writing. When evaluating the primary school essay guidance class, you can start from the following aspects: 1. Teaching content: The teaching content of the composition guidance class should be rich and colorful, including writing skills, writing methods, writing materials, etc. Teachers should guide students to think from different angles, inspire them to think in a creative way, and cultivate their interest in writing. 2. Teaching methods: The teaching methods of the primary school composition guidance class should be flexible and diverse. It can adopt explanations, demonstration, interaction, practice and other methods. Teachers should make full use of class time to guide students to write more and practice more to help them master writing skills. 3. Teaching effect: When evaluating the teaching effect of the primary school composition guidance class, we should consider the students 'writing ability and interest, as well as the teacher's guidance effect on the students. Through the essay competition, we can test the teaching effect of the essay guidance class and let the students show their writing ability and talent in the competition. 4. Teacher quality: When evaluating the quality of teachers in primary school composition guidance class, we should consider the teacher's literary accomplishment, teaching experience, educational attitude, etc. Teachers should have a rigorous work attitude and good teaching ability to provide students with high-quality essay guidance services. The primary school composition tutorial class is a very important educational segment. It can help students improve their writing ability, cultivate their interest in writing, and lay a solid foundation for their future writing development.

How to write a teaching plan for art appreciation class in primary school
The teaching plan is an important part of the teaching plan and a guiding document for teachers in the teaching process. The following are some steps and key points for writing a teaching plan for the art appreciation class in primary school. 1. Decide on teaching objectives Before writing a lesson plan, one had to first determine the teaching objectives. Teaching objectives were the core of the teaching plan, which was designed to help students achieve specific results. The goal should be specific, clear, measurable, and measurable so that the teacher can track the student's progress in the teaching process. 2. Design teaching content Teaching content was the core of the teaching process and should be closely related to the teaching objectives. Teachers should choose content that is relevant to students 'lives and experiences and ensure that it is interesting, enlightening, and challenging. Teachers should also adjust the difficulty and depth of the teaching content according to the age and stage of development of the students. 3. Deciding on Teaching Methods Teaching methods are an important means in the teaching process, which can directly affect the learning effect of students. The teaching methods of art appreciation classes in primary schools could include explanation, demonstration, display, interaction, games, and so on. Teachers should choose suitable teaching methods according to the teaching content and the characteristics of the students. 4. Design the teaching process The teaching process is an important part of the teaching process, including the following steps: introduction, explanation, demonstration, practice, evaluation and summary. The purpose of introduction is to stimulate students 'interest in learning. The purpose of explanation is to help students understand the teaching content. The purpose of presentation is to let students feel the existence of beauty. The purpose of practice is to let students master knowledge and skills. The purpose of evaluation is to check students' learning effect. The purpose of summary is to let students review and consolidate what they have learned. 5. Focus on interaction and participation Elementary art appreciation classes should emphasize student interaction and participation so that students can freely express their thoughts and feelings. Teachers should encourage students to ask questions, participate in discussions, and share their work so that students can feel the joy and sense of accomplishment of learning. Reflection and conclusion After the end of the teaching, the teacher should reflect and summarize the strengths and weaknesses of the teaching process and make appropriate adjustments according to the actual situation. The purpose of the summary is to let the students review and consolidate what they have learned. The purpose of reflection is to let the students think about how to better learn and improve themselves.

Ways to improve primary school students 'reading ability after class
There are a few ways to improve primary school students 'extra-cursory reading ability: 1. Establishing reading interest: To make students interested in reading, you need to understand their interests and preferences first. You can stimulate the enthusiasm of primary school students by organizing reading competitions and rewarding points. 2. To provide a variety of reading materials: primary school students have different reading levels. They need to provide a variety of reading materials, including novels, essays, poems, popular science books, etc., so that they can choose the reading materials that suit them. 3. Guiding reading methods: Reading is the key to improving the primary school students 'extra-cursory reading ability. They need to be guided in the correct reading methods such as reading comprehension, note-taking, mind map, etc. to help them better understand and absorb the reading materials. 4. encourage reading exchange: reading exchange is an important way to improve primary school students 'extra-cursory reading ability. Students can be encouraged to share their reading experiences with each other or organize reading clubs and other activities to improve their reading ability and expression ability through communication. 5. Pay attention to reading experience: Reading experience is one of the keys to improving primary school students 'extra-cursory reading ability. Some interesting reading activities can be arranged, such as role-playing, reading competitions, story sharing, etc., so that students can enjoy reading in a pleasant atmosphere.

How to Guide Students to Read Outside Class in Primary School Teaching
Primary school teaching was an important way to cultivate primary school students 'reading and writing skills. Extra-cursory reading can help primary school students expand their knowledge and improve their language attainment. The following points should be paid attention to when guiding students to read outside the classroom: 1. Arouse students 'interest in reading. They could stimulate students 'interest in reading by setting up a reading reward mechanism or combining reading with traditional festivals and cultural activities. 2. Clear reading goals. When instructing students to read outside the classroom, they should make clear their reading goals, such as understanding a certain author, the background of a certain work, the plot of the story, etc. This would help the students understand the content better. 3. provide suitable reading materials. Primary school students 'reading level was limited, so they should choose books suitable for them to read, such as children's literature, popular science books, etc. At the same time, a variety of reading materials should be provided according to students 'interests and reading standards. 4. strengthen reading guidance. When guiding students to read outside the classroom, we should strengthen the reading guidance to help students understand the reading content and improve their reading level. Students could be guided in their reading through questions, discussions, and writing. encourage students to read more books. Extra-cursory reading is an important way to improve students 'language attainment. Students should be encouraged to read more books. Students could be encouraged to read by organizing reading activities and taking notes.
